[edit] Name origin contradiction

I notice that here, the X is meant to be the Roman numeral 10 since the computer became sentient on its 10th iteration of its self-improvement program; the article for the International Brotherhood of Mechanicians says the X is the mathematical x, and was used because they are uncertain at which iteration the computer achieved sentience. I think the latter is far more likely, both from a practical sense (as much as such things matter to Technocrats) and because it's always pronounced Iteration "Ecks".
